Voice assistant modern technologies have been readily available in the consumer market for a variety of years. They can perform a selection of tasks, consisting of reporting on the climate or traffic, locating destinations such as restaurants or purchasing centers, and addressing general questions at the user's demand. Digital voice aides can likewise function as the main point of interaction between users and their connected tools.


The most typical voice assistants in operation today consist of Amazon's Alexa, Google Aide, and Apple's Siri. These voice-activated products allow individuals to outsource straightforward interactions with their technological gadgets, therefore reducing display time and enhancing the ability to multitask. While the integration of voice aides into daily jobs has ended up being a growing fad in the customer market over the past couple of years, this modern technology has yet to be executed in research laboratory settings.

A voice aide can be a superb device for improving quality assurance. By conveniently recording comprehensive information on the actions taken and the reagents made use of throughout an experiment, voice assistants make it less complex Visit This Link to backtrack the steps of an experiment and check out any discrepancies in result or item high quality (Digital Voice Assistant). https://www.slideshare.net/joanknight60563. An electronic voice assistant can likewise improve the effectiveness and efficiency of research laboratory work by removing the requirement to publish protocols or SOPs on paper


Voice aides can also prompt scientists to follow security preventative measures or sterile procedures without disrupting their workflow. This function of electronic voice assistants will substantially benefit quality control (QC) laboratories, as QC methods require researchers to frequently quit experiments to load in types, occasionally also needing to remove gloves, which is very taxing.

The really initial voice turned on item was launched in 1922 as Radio Rex. This toy was extremely simple, wherein a toy pet dog would certainly remain inside a dog home up until the customer exclaimed its name, "Rex" at which factor it would certainly leap outdoors. This was all done by an electromagnet tuned to the regularity similar to the vowel located in words Rex, and predated contemporary computer systems by over 20 years.


The Automatic Figure Recognizer was not a little easy device however, its casing stood six feet high simply to house all the products needed to identify ten numbers! IBM began their long background of voice aides in 1962 at the World's Fair in Seattle when IBM Shoebox was announced. This gadget had the ability to identify numbers 0-9 and 6 straightforward commands such as, "plus, minus" so the tool could be utilized as an easy calculator.
